没分了,请高手帮忙这个小问题. ( 积分: 0 )

  • 主题发起人 主题发起人 xx6620063
  • 开始时间 开始时间
X

xx6620063

Unregistered / Unconfirmed
GUEST, unregistred user!

name sex page
李华 男 25
李三 女 25
李二 男 25
陈大 男 26
陈二 男 26
陈三 男 27
王大 男 28
王二 男 28
问题是:用DBGrid显示,初始化时加载page为最前面的并且page相同的记录,点next显示下一户人家(page相同的记录),点up按钮显示上一户人家(page相同的记录).数据库Access+ADO
 
不明你说的意思。。。。。就是说前一条后一条??呵呵。。。。
 

name sex page
李华 男 25
李三 女 25
李二 男 25
陈大 男 26
陈二 男 26
陈三 男 27
王大 男 28
王二 男 28
问题是:用DBGrid显示,初始化时ADOQuery加载所有记录,且DBGrid显示最前面page相同的记录,点next显示下一户人家(page相同的记录),点up按钮显示上一户人家(page相同的记录).数据库Access+ADO
 
理解你的问题真费劲阿!
你先用select Max(Page) from table 和 select Min(Page) from table 取得最大和最小值
然后ADOQuery的SQL写成select * from table where Page= 某值,该值用up 和down按钮控制不就的了。
 

Similar threads

S
回复
0
查看
3K
SUNSTONE的Delphi笔记
S
S
回复
0
查看
2K
SUNSTONE的Delphi笔记
S
D
回复
0
查看
2K
DelphiTeacher的专栏
D
D
回复
0
查看
1K
DelphiTeacher的专栏
D
D
回复
0
查看
2K
DelphiTeacher的专栏
D
后退
顶部